Last Ditch Crossland Rescues Rovers


Late drama in Thrybergh as Middlewood Rovers score 2 late goals to salvage a point against Thrybergh S.S.C.


Rovers dominated things in the first half, creating a multitude of chances, the biggest coming when winger and top scorer Carter Harrison latched onto a through ball but was unable to guide his shot on target. Thrybergh were gifted a golden opportunity when Connor Crossland brought their striker down in the box, with the ref pointing immediately to the spot. Rovers keeper Ben Asquith guessed the right way but a bizarre turn of events saw a bobble take the ball over his outstretched right hand to give the home side the lead.


A slow start to the second half for the visitors saw the home side grab a second when the ball was fired over to the back stick where an unmarked player fired home to extend Thrybergh's lead.


Rovers left it late in the day but a brilliant free kick from Harrison found the head of striker Harry Sykes flicking the ball over the keepers head with mere minutes to play.


Just as the home side seemed to have won the game another free ick was launched into the box from Harrison, Sturch managed to keep Rovers hopes alive with a header back across the face of the goal and Connor Crossland applied the finishing touch atoning for giving the penalty away to give the visitors a well earned point.
